
Continuous Improvement – Senior Java Full-Stack Developer
- Job Req Id:
- 25909425
- Location(s):
- Ciudad De Mexico, Ciudad De Mexico, Mexico
- Job Type:
- Hybrid
- Posted:
- Sep. 24, 2025
Discover your future at Citi
Working at Citi is far more than just a job. A career with us means joining a team of more than 230,000 dedicated people from around the globe. At Citi, you’ll have the opportunity to grow your career, give back to your community and make a real impact.
Job Overview
Are you a talented Full Stack Developer looking for their next challenge? Do you have a passion for building cutting-edge enterprise products and a hands-on approach to engineering? Join Citi's Production Operation - Continuous Improvement team and be part of our commitment to transform Citi technology, leveraging game-changing capabilities to drive agility, efficiency, and innovation.
Team/Role Overview
The ideal candidate will have experience in professional software development. The role requires a developer with strong technical skills and the ability to collaborate with stakeholders and partners throughout the full development life cycle, from inception and design, to deployment, operational management and iterative refinement.
As a Full Stack Developer within the Continuous Improvement Team, you will be instrumental in developing the platforms, tooling and services required to support the efficiency and resiliency of our Production Operations. The Continuous Improvement Team is based in multiple locations across the globe and comprises of Architects, DevOps Engineers and Full Stack Developers. The Full Stack Developer positions are based in the US, Poland, Chennai and Mexico.
What you’ll do:
- Engineering Excellence: Follow engineering best practices and industry standards using modern tooling that enables CI/CD and favors automation, auditability, automated testing, infrastructure and policy as code
- Design and Build: Deliver tooling and capabilities needed to enable our cloud first strategy
- Innovate and Automate: Enhance the existing platform to enable a fast and reliable deployment of hybrid cloud resources.
- Partner and Collaborate: Establish partnerships across the broader Citi technology landscape to align with business growth initiatives and priorities.
- Champion Compliance: Drive compliance with applicable standards, policies, and regulations, always assessing risk with Citi's reputation, clients, and assets in mind.
What we’ll need from you:
You are a talented technologist with a proven track record of engineering excellence, a deep expertise in software development and a passion for engineering best practices. You will have:
- Strong hands-on Java development experience (Java 11/Spring Boot 3.x)
- Experience implementing secure REST services/microservices
- Experience with databases (MongoDB, SQL and Oracle)
- Experience with Security - OAuth 2.0 and OpenID Connect with JWT Bearer Tokens and X509 Cert Security for Java applications and command line tools
- Experience with logging, analytics and system monitoring solutions.
- Experience with test driven development and automated UI testing frameworks
- Familiarity with Domain Driven Design and Event Driven Architecture
- Ability to adjust priorities quickly as circumstances dictate
- Agile Development: Thrive in an Agile environment, actively participating in sprints, backlog grooming, and continuous improvement efforts.
Nice to Have Experience:
- General Networking Experience: IP Address Subnetting, DNS, Firewall Theory.
- General Cloud & Containerization Experience: Google, AWS, OSE
- General understanding of the Schedulers & Batch
- General understanding of Mainframe environment
- Basics of Ansible/AAP Playbooks creation
Education:
- Bachelor’s degree/University degree or equivalent experience
- Master’s degree preferred
***Please note that this is a hybrid role and requires office presence at least three days per week in Mexico City.
------------------------------------------------------
Job Family Group:
Technology------------------------------------------------------
Job Family:
Systems & Engineering------------------------------------------------------
Time Type:
Full time------------------------------------------------------
Most Relevant Skills
Please see the requirements listed above.------------------------------------------------------
Other Relevant Skills
For complementary skills, please see above and/or contact the recruiter.------------------------------------------------------
Citi is an equal opportunity employer, and qualified candidates will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other characteristic protected by law.
If you are a person with a disability and need a reasonable accommodation to use our search tools and/or apply for a career opportunity review Accessibility at Citi.
View Citi’s EEO Policy Statement and the Know Your Rights poster.

Global Benefits
Discover the top benefits offered to our global workforce, designed to support your well-being, growth and work-life balance. Explore a few of the highlights that make working with us rewarding.

Explore More Jobs
-
기업금융 전산시스템 운영 담당자 채용
- Incheon
-
기업금융 Securities Services 전산시스템 개발
- Incheon
-
Wealth Fraud Risk Officer Vice President
- Tampa, Florida, San Antonio, Texas, Jacksonville, Florida
-
Vice President, Fund Accounting Senior Manager Operations Support - Hybrid
- Kuala Lumpur, Kuala Lumpur
-
Early Careers Talent Network
Sign up to receive personalized job matches based on your skills and interests. We'll help you discover opportunities that align with your goals.
-
Career Professionals Talent Network
Sign up to receive tailored job matches based on your skills and experience. Discover opportunities that align with your ambitions.